Dont worry about covering yet, we are here to help. I do not recommend Monokote, in my opinion its not for beginners. Use Ultracote, much easier to apply.

Please post your build, I always enjoy viewing, and easier to help you if you do. You picked a great kit. What are you going to power it with? Are you building it 3-channel or 4-channel?
Had to comment on your not recommending Monokote. I've used Monokote since the early 80's and I've also used Ultracote and I still prefer Monokote. I might add that I did find Ultracote a tad easier to stretch around compound curves but I also found that in the life of the airframe I had to reshrink and reshrink the covering after it had been exposed to any kind of heat at the field and I never have had that problem with Monokote. I do think though that for a first build it really doesn't matter because it's a learning curve and destined for repair...........
